Meaning & origin

Aneita first appeared in U.S. Social Security records in 1901, which was also its peak year of usage. Since then, it has followed a stable trajectory with extremely low occurrence, never ranking among the top names. It is not associated with any specific state concentrations. The name's origins are unclear, possibly arising as a creative variant of Anita or Annette. Its rarity and simple, melodious sound make it a distinctive choice for parents seeking an uncommon name with a vintage feel.

Aneita appears to be an English coinage from the early 20th century. It may be a diminutive or variant of Annette, itself from the French diminutive of Anne, ultimately from Hebrew Hannah meaning 'grace'. Alternatively, it could derive from the Arabic name Anis. However, its exact derivation is uncertain due to sparse historical records.
